“Touch A Truck” Event to Benefit New Milford Police Department’s K9 Unit

Help New Milford Police add a Therapy dog to their ranks

Fire Trucks, cruisers, and even a sleek race car straight off the tracks will be awaiting families and children of all ages to honk horns and sound sirens at Litchfield Crossings annual “Touch A Truck” on Sept 21, 9 am to 2 pm. Young attendees will have the thrill of climbing into the driver’s seats and meeting their local heroes.

This year’s event will benefit the New Milford Police K-9 Unit, funding the care and training of their new therapy dog. 

Best of all, everyone will have the opportunity of meeting the K9 unit’s brave, noble celebrities including, a Bloodhound Ella, Rio, a German Shorthaired Pointer, both trackers, and Mattis, a lab whose specialty is in narcotics detection.  

Says New Milford Lt. Michael LaFond, “We are all anxiously awaiting the new K-9 member…an Officer Wellness/ Community Outreach dog who is currently in training. The Lab will be focused on the internal Officer’s well-being as well as acting as a community ambassador, visiting schools, hospitals, and senior centers.”

Additionally, there will be a Child Safety Seat Installations Clinic by Certified Child Passenger Seat Technicians who will be on hand to make sure your child safety seats are installed properly and being used correctly. No longer do you have an engineering degree to install a child’s safety seat, just spend a few minutes with New Milford’s finest.

Adds Kristen N. Gizzi, Executive Director of New Milford’s largest shopping center, “Litchfield Crossings is proud to host this community event to support and raise awareness of the New Milford Police Department’s K-9 unit. I would like to thank the event participants including All American Waste, Petco, Bright Path, Auto Technic, and Water Witch Hose Company. We invite you to join us for a day of fun and to support the town’s K-9 Unit.”

All proceeds from donations collected during the event will directly benefit the New Milford Police Department’s K-9 Unit, helping support the costs of training and caring for their newest therapy dog member.
